Mailinglist Archive: opensuse-buildservice (247 mails)

< Previous Next >
Re: [opensuse-buildservice] peazip bug report
  • From: Sérgio Basto <sergio@xxxxxxxxxx>
  • Date: Mon, 10 Jun 2013 12:21:14 +0100
  • Message-id: <1370863274.23536.5.camel@segulix>
On Sáb, 2013-06-08 at 18:43 +0100, Sérgio Basto wrote:
On Sáb, 2013-06-08 at 17:29 +0200, Jan Engelhardt wrote:
On Saturday 2013-06-08 17:04, Sérgio Basto wrote:

yum --enablerepo=home_zhonghuaren update
(...)
Updated:
libcaca.x86_64 0:0.99.beta18-13.1 peazip.x86_64 0:4.9.2-2.1
po-debconf.noarch 0:1.0.16-4.1

peazip
[FORMS.PP] ExceptionOccurred
Sender=EReadError
Exception=Error reading mback.ShortCutKey2: Unknown property:
"ShortCutKey2"
Stack trace:

but with same src.rpm built on fedora with mock runs without errors ,
and works pretty well.

As you can see, that is a _YUM_ problem, not a building problem.

No, is a binary problem, after yum install or update peazip, the binary
works different (with errors) build on OBS , is not supposed to work on
Fedora 18 ?


http://code.google.com/p/peazip/issues/detail?id=230

I diff [1] my build and opensuse build and just see this difference :
-NOTE: miscellaneous options file not found - using defaults
+primary config path: /builddir/.lazarus

ls /var/lib/mock/fedora-18-x86_64/root/builddir/ -a
. .. .bash_logout .bash_profile .bashrc build .lazarus .rpmmacros

ls /var/lib/mock/fedora-18-x86_64/root/builddir/.lazarus/ -a
. .. compilertest.pas environmentoptions.xml

cat
/var/lib/mock/fedora-18-x86_64/root/builddir/.lazarus/environmentoptions.xml
[2]

[1]
wget
"https://build.opensuse.org/package/rawlog?arch=x86_64&package=peazip&project=home%3Azhonghuaren&repository=Fedora_18";
-O build.log
cat build.log | perl -pe 's/\[.*?\] //' > build2.log
diff build2.log /var/lib/mock/fedora-18-x86_64/result/build.log -ubBw >
diffbuild.txt
http://www.serjux.com/diffbuild.txt

[2]
<?xml version="1.0"?>
<CONFIG>
<EnvironmentOptions>
<Version Value="107" Lazarus="1.0.4"/>
<LazarusDirectory Value="/usr/lib64/lazarus">
<History Count="1">
<Item1 Value="/usr/lib/lazarus/"/>
</History>
</LazarusDirectory>
<CompilerFilename Value="/usr/bin/fpc">
<History Count="3">
<Item1 Value="/usr/local/bin/fpc"/>
<Item2 Value="/usr/bin/fpc"/>
<Item3 Value="/opt/fpc/fpc"/>
</History>
</CompilerFilename>
<FPCSourceDirectory Value="/usr/share/fpcsrc">
<History Count="2">
<Item1 Value="/usr/share/fpcsrc/"/>
<Item2 Value="/usr/share/fpcsrc/$(FPCVER)/"/>
</History>
</FPCSourceDirectory>
<MakeFilename>
<History Count="1">
<Item1 Value="/usr/bin/make"/>
</History>
</MakeFilename>
<TestBuildDirectory Value="/tmp/">
<History Count="2">
<Item1 Value="/tmp/"/>
<Item2 Value="/var/tmp/"/>
</History>
</TestBuildDirectory>
</EnvironmentOptions>
</CONFIG>

[295/295] installing lazarus-0.9.30.4-2.fc18
against in /var/lib/mock/fedora-18-x86_64/result/root.log
Installing:
lazarus x86_64 1.0.4-1.fc18 updates

I try to force use lazarus >= 1.0.4
with BuildRequire but got in OBS:
unresolvable nothing provides lazarus >= 1.0.4
well
on my Fedora 18
yum list lazarus
Available Packages
lazarus.x86_64 1.0.4-1.fc18 updates


Thanks,
--
Sérgio M. B.

--
To unsubscribe, e-mail: opensuse-buildservice+unsubscribe@xxxxxxxxxxxx
To contact the owner, e-mail: opensuse-buildservice+owner@xxxxxxxxxxxx

< Previous Next >
This Thread